Unveiling Your Upgrade Path: What Can Replace the Ryzen 5 3600X?

Alright, let's get down to the nitty-gritty: what processors can you actually slot into your motherboard to replace that trusty AMD Ryzen 5 3600X? This is where things get exciting, guys, because AMD has been seriously stepping up its game. Your Ryzen 5 3600X likely sits on an AM4 socket motherboard. This is fantastic news because the AM4 platform has had a long and fruitful life, supporting a wide range of processors, including some absolute powerhouses. The most direct and often the best upgrades will come from AMD's own Zen 3 architecture, which offers a significant leap in performance over Zen 2 (which the 3600X is part of). Think about the Ryzen 7 5800X, the Ryzen 9 5900X, or even the Ryzen 9 5950X. These chips offer more cores, higher clock speeds, and massive improvements in Instructions Per Clock (IPC), meaning they do more work with each tick of the clock. For instance, the Ryzen 7 5800X, with its 8 cores and 16 threads, will demolish the 3600X in multi-threaded tasks and offer a noticeable boost in gaming. If you're a heavy multitasker or a content creator who pushes their CPU to the limit, the Ryzen 9 5900X (12 cores, 24 threads) or the 5950X (16 cores, 32 threads) are absolute beasts that will transform your workflow. We're talking about massive gains in rendering times, compiling code, and running virtual machines. Even stepping down slightly to something like a Ryzen 7 5700X or Ryzen 5 5600X can still provide a very satisfying performance uplift, especially if you're looking for a more budget-friendly upgrade that still offers a significant improvement. The key here is checking your motherboard's compatibility. While most B450 and X470 boards (and virtually all B550 and X570 boards) support Zen 3 CPUs, you absolutely must update your motherboard's BIOS before you swap out the CPU. Sometimes, you'll need to update to an intermediate BIOS version that supports older CPUs before you can update to the latest version that supports Zen 3. Always check your motherboard manufacturer's website for the specific CPU support list and the correct BIOS update procedure. Ignoring this step is the quickest way to end up with a non-booting PC, and trust me, nobody wants that headache. So, research your motherboard model, check the CPU support list, and prepare to flash that BIOS – your future, more powerful PC awaits!

Crucial Considerations Before You Buy

Before you get too excited and click that 'buy now' button, let's talk about some essential things you need to check. Upgrading your AMD Ryzen 5 3600X isn't as simple as just plugging in a new chip; there are several vital components and factors to consider to ensure a smooth transition. First and foremost is motherboard compatibility. As mentioned before, your motherboard uses the AM4 socket. While this socket has supported many generations of Ryzen CPUs, not all motherboards support all CPUs out-of-the-box. The most crucial step is checking your motherboard's specific CPU support list on the manufacturer's website. Find your motherboard model (e.g., ASUS ROG Strix B450-F Gaming, MSI MAG B550 TOMAHAWK), go to its support page, and look for the CPU compatibility or support list. This will tell you which Ryzen processors are officially supported. More importantly, it will also tell you which BIOS version is required for each supported CPU. This leads us to the absolute most critical step: BIOS update. If you're upgrading to a newer generation of Ryzen CPUs (like the Ryzen 5000 series), you will almost certainly need to update your motherboard's BIOS before you install the new CPU. Many B450 and X470 boards, for example, will need a BIOS update to recognize Zen 3 CPUs. Do not attempt to install a new CPU without updating the BIOS first, or your system won't boot. It's often recommended to update to the latest stable BIOS version that supports your current 3600X first, and then update to the version that supports your new CPU.
